Tournament chest question

Gandelf

Member
Last week, we managed to complete the 5th chest. However, as best I could tell, we didn't get any of the prizes from the first 4 chests, only from the 5th. (It was hard to tell, since the box appears and disappears, and I have to rely on my forgettory for what we were supposed to win in which city, but I'm pretty sure I didn't get the RR, which is all I personally was aiming for.)

So, how does it really work? Please tell me that we actually do get all the chests we complete, and that my memory just let me down.

You are suppose to get the prizes from each chest at the end of the tournament. I haven't checked that in detail recently, but my RR's have been steadily increasing since I am not using them regularly. I do notice generally that I have more things where I should after the tournament ends (relics, runes).

Also, in the app, after the tournament ends and before the next one begins, there is a tab in the fs screen, labeled "Tournament" that displays the scoreboard for the last tournament and prizes won. Those prizes show a combination of all the opened chests for that tournament.

In the browser, under the FS tab for tournaments, you can hover over each chest and see what you should get from each one. So, you have to sum up what you should have gotten. If the box is checked, you most probably got it.

If you only click on the box, it doesn't disappear and you can use the scroll bar to look at all the rewards. Sounds like the app may have this implemented better than the browser.
